Petropavlovsk welcomes Aziz Musakhanov to its Board as Non-Executive Director

– UK, London –  Petropavlovsk PLC (LON: POG) today announced the appointment of Mirzaaziz (Aziz) Musakhanov as a Non-Executive Director with immediate effect.

Mr Musakhanov was nominated as a Director by Aeon Mining Limited, the Company’s largest shareholder. In line with the Company’s governance procedures, the appointment of Mr Musakhanov was reviewed by the Nominations Committee prior to recommendation to the Board for approval.

The Company has entered into a relationship agreement with Aeon Mining Limited and Mr Roman Trotsenko, its beneficial owner, in line with best corporate governance practice.

Mr Musakhanov currently serves as Chairman of the Board at Novaport Group, one of the largest private operators of regional airports in Russian. He is also a director at GeoProMining Group, an international diversified mining company which extracts and processes gold, silver, antimony and copper in Russia and Armenia. He has over 20 years of experience in finance and industry.

Mr Musakhanov has an MSc Finance from the London Business School and a BSc Physics from Moscow State University.
